ABSTRACT
Objectives: A clinical scoring system for patients with status epilepticus was developed predicting outcome, planning the level of monitoring needed, and guiding treatment. The aim to confirm external validity transportability Status Epilepticus Severity Score prediction functions outcome in adult epilepticus. Design: Observational cohort study. Setting: Tertiary academic medical care center. Patients: Consecutive ICU Interventions: None. Measurements Main Results: History seizures, age, seizure type, consciousness were determined at onset, order calculate Score. main measure ability accurately predict by measures discrimination calibration. Among 171 a mean age 64.1 years (± 16.3), mortality 18%. receiver operating characteristic curve death had an area under 0.744 optimal cutoff point greater than or equal 4. Hosmer-Lemeshow statistics revealed good calibration (chi-square goodness-of-fit test = 1.39; p 0.845).
